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T)
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) is a structured therapeutic approach designed for couples, highlighting the interrelationship between thoughts, emotions, and behaviors, which can mitigate financial conflicts. thoughts, emotions, and behaviors. This method assists partners in effectively addressing communication issues. By identifying and challenging negative thought patterns, couples can develop problem-solving skills that enable them to navigate relational challenges constructively.
Within this therapeutic framework, the therapist typically guides partners in identifying specific thoughts that contribute to misunderstandings or conflicts. For example, one partner may interpret a delayed response to a text message as a sign of disinterest, which can lead to feelings of resentment and emotional distance. By reframing this interpretation to recognize that there may be various reasons for the delay, such as work obligations or personal commitments, couples can foster healthier communication.
The benefits of CBT include improved emotional intimacy, as partners begin to feel validated in their feelings. Additionally, conflict resolution techniques that emphasize collaboration rather than criticism become more effective.
In situations such as financial disagreements or differing parenting styles, the application of CBT can promote open dialogues in which each partner feels heard and understood. Consequently, they can collaboratively work towards solutions, preventing the escalation of conflict.
Imago Relationship Therapy
Imago Relationship Therapy represents a distinctive approach to couples therapy, focusing on the understanding of personal histories and their influence on current relationship dynamics.
This method guides partners through various exercises designed to explore their childhood experiences and how these experiences shape their emotional withdrawal and interactions in the present. A core element of this therapeutic approach is the development of empathy, which promotes deeper understanding and healing between partners. By employing structured dialogues and active listening exercises, couples can identify their relational patterns and triggers, thereby facilitating meaningful conversations.
This framework encourages individuals to express their feelings and needs without the fear of judgment, thereby creating a safe environment for vulnerability. Couples often participate in exercises that emphasize positive past interactions, which can effectively aid in rebuilding trust and rekindling intimacy.
As partners learn to recognize and address their triggers through this therapeutic lens, the potential for enhanced connection and emotional closeness significantly increases, thereby greatly improving the overall quality of their relationship, reducing the risk of divorce.
Solution-Focused Therapy
Solution-Focused Therapy represents an outcome-oriented approach to couples therapy that emphasizes the identification of solutions and the enhancement of relationship satisfaction, rather than extensively exploring past issues, similar to practices in marriage counseling. This methodology encourages couples to envision their desired future together and to develop practical steps for resolving conflicts and overcoming relational challenges.
Through a collaborative process, partners are guided to identify their strengths and resources, which they can leverage to improve their interactions. This therapeutic approach prioritizes effective strategies rather than dwelling on ineffective ones, thereby facilitating a positive shift in mindset for couples.
Key principles of this approach include:
- Establishing clear goals that reflect the couple’s hopes and aspirations.
- Reviewing the couple’s past successes in overcoming challenges.
- Promoting proactive behaviors that lead to constructive changes, akin to practices advocated by psychologists.
By focusing on potential solutions, couples not only enhance their conflict resolution capabilities and problem-solving skills but also experience increased satisfaction and intimacy in their relationship, ultimately fostering a more fulfilling partnership.

Increased Understanding and Empathy
Couples therapy significantly enhances understanding and empathy between partners, enabling them to connect on a deeper emotional level. By facilitating discussions regarding each partner’s feelings and experiences, therapy promotes emotional intimacy and assists couples in effectively addressing trust issues.
Through structured exercises and guided conversations, therapy establishes a safe environment for individuals to express vulnerable emotions, which is essential for fostering empathy. For example, a common exercise involves partners taking turns articulating their feelings while the other listens attentively without interruption. This practice not only enhances mutual understanding but also equips partners with the skills to respond with compassion rather than defensiveness.
Another effective technique may involve role-reversal, where partners assume each other’s perspectives to gain insight into one another’s emotional needs. Additionally, sharing personal narratives about challenging experiences can play a crucial role in this process, aiding both partners in recognizing and appreciating the emotional impact of each other’s life events.
As partners engage in these exercises, they frequently observe significant improvements in communication and emotional support within their relationship, ultimately resulting in increased satisfaction and a stronger connection.
Resolving Conflicts and Issues
Another significant benefit of couples therapy, including Emotion-Focused Therapy and Imago Relationship Therapy, lies in its emphasis on addressing conflicts and issues that may jeopardize the relationship. Therapists provide couples with conflict resolution strategies that facilitate constructive navigation of disagreements, thereby minimizing emotional distance and fostering a deeper connection.
By employing various techniques such as active listening, reframing, and compromise, therapists assist individuals in gaining insight into each other’s perspectives. For example, a couple experiencing communication difficulties may utilize these tools to articulate their needs more effectively while also attentively considering their partner’s concerns. Common relationship challenges, including jealousy, financial strain, and differing parenting styles, can be effectively addressed through these methods.
- Jealousy: Therapists promote open discussions to reveal underlying fears and insecurities.
- Financial Stress: Strategies may encompass joint budgeting and discussions regarding values.
- Differing Parenting Styles: Techniques focus on establishing common ground and shared objectives.
Ultimately, the effective resolution of conflicts can lead to a more fulfilling relationship characterized by trust and mutual respect.
